For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public middle schools serving 445 students in 97365, OR.
The top-ranked public middle schools in 97365, OR are Compass School and Newport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le schools in zipcode 97365 have an average math proficiency score of 17% (versus the Oregon public middle school average of 29%), and reading proficiency score of 47% (versus the 45% statewide average). Middle schools in 97365, OR have an average ranking of 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Oregon public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 49%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Oregon public middle school average of 39% (majority Hispanic).
